Hello Wise Wordians,

Welcome back to another episode of ‘Wise Words Book Summaries’.

This week we are summarising ‘Good to Go’ by Christie Aschwanden which explores the science of recovery and performance, removing popular myths that have become so prevalent in today's society.

In this episode, we cover topics such as:

  • What is recovery and how has the meaning of the word changed over time
  • What is good science
  • The paradigm of ‘recovery’
  • Do we need sports drinks to replenish our electrolytes?
  • Do sports drinks even work?
  • Is there such a thing as a metabolic window (nutrient timing)?
  • What good is ice/ cold therapy?
  • Can we increase blood flow with recovery products?
